What is the difference between external conflict and internal conflict? (Lesson 5)

External conflict involves a struggle between a character and an outside force, such as another character, society, or nature. This can include physical confrontations, disagreements, or obstacles that the character must overcome.

Internal conflict, on the other hand, involves a struggle within the character's own mind or emotions. This can include decisions, moral dilemmas, or conflicting feelings that the character must resolve. Internal conflict often involves the character's own fears, desires, or personal demons.
